The HR Safety Compliance Generalist will be on-site supporting employees and site leadership with daily human resources, safety, and compliance functions within a manufacturing environment. This role is responsible for assisting with employee relations, onboarding, payroll processing, benefits administration, workers’ compensation coordination, safety compliance, training, and maintaining employee records while ensuring compliance with company policies and regulatory requirements. The HR Safety Compliance Generalist partners closely with operations and leadership teams to promote a safe, compliant, and employee-focused workplace culture.

Primary Duties and Responsibilities
Human Resources Responsibilities
  • Assist employees and site management team with daily HR support and employee relations matters.
  • Conduct new hire onboarding and orientation, including required HR and safety training.
  • Maintain accurate employee records and HRIS system data integrity.
  • Ensure all employee timecards are complete, accurate, and approved by weekly payroll deadlines.
  • Assist with weekly payroll processing, including payroll submissions, attendance verification, payroll adjustments, and responding to payroll-related inquiries.
  • Receive, investigate, and respond to employee questions related to payroll, benefits, leave requests, and HR policies.
  • Lead benefit explanations, leave of absence coordination, and workers’ compensation reporting and administration.
  • Partner with the Director of Human Resources regarding disciplinary processes, corrective actions, and policy interpretation.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to support recruiting initiatives and hiring goals.
  • Conduct and/or assist with preparation and filing of mandatory reports, audits, EEO-1 filings, and compliance requirements.
  • Assist with HR projects, employee engagement activities, and coordination of company events.
  • Maintain confidentiality while handling sensitive employee and company information.
Safety & Compliance Responsibilities
  • Assist in administering the facility safety program and ensuring compliance with OSHA and company safety standards.
  • Conduct safety orientations and coordinate ongoing safety training programs.
  • Maintain OSHA logs, incident reports, SDS documentation, training records, and other compliance documentation.
  • Conduct routine safety audits, inspections, and hazard assessments throughout the manufacturing facility.
  • Investigate workplace injuries, incidents, and near misses and assist with corrective action implementation.
  • Coordinate workers’ compensation claims and return-to-work processes.
  • Monitor PPE compliance and adherence to safety procedures.
  • Support emergency response planning, evacuation procedures, and safety committee initiatives.
  • Assist leadership in reinforcing workplace safety best practices and continuous improvement initiatives.
